Lymburn is a hamlet in northern Alberta, Canada that is under the jurisdiction of the County of Grande Prairie No. 1.[1] It is 8 km (5.0 mi) southwest of Highway 43, approximately 75 km (47 mi) northwest of Grande Prairie. It is situated on a portion of abandoned rail line which once connected Hythe, Alberta and Dawson Creek, British Columbia.
